Managing Difficult Conversations with Empathy and Clarity (MDP 5) (NEW COURSE!)
Course Description:
In every workplace, difficult conversations are inevitable—but they don’t have to be a source of anxiety or conflict. This course equips you with the tools and techniques to handle tough discussions with empathy, clarity, and confidence. Whether you’re providing constructive feedback, addressing sensitive topics, or navigating workplace conflicts, you’ll learn how to approach these conversations in a way that builds trust, fosters understanding, and drives positive outcomes.
Through interactive exercises, real-world scenarios, and expert guidance, this course will teach you how to prepare for and navigate challenging conversations while staying calm and composed. You’ll develop critical skills in active listening, emotional intelligence, and assertive communication, empowering you to turn potential conflicts into opportunities for collaboration and growth.
In this course you will learn:
- Practical frameworks for preparing for and structuring difficult conversations.
- Techniques for managing emotional responses and maintaining empathy.
- Strategies to communicate clearly and assertively without causing defensiveness.
- Tools for resolving conflicts and achieving productive outcomes.
By the end of the course, you’ll have the confidence and strategies to handle difficult conversations with professionalism and care.
